Dr. Moly A, Assistant Professor in the Department of Chemistry at Zamorin's Guruvayurappan College, is a distinguished environmental chemist with specialized expertise in isotope hydrology and water treatment. Her academic journey is marked by a robust focus on utilizing stable isotope techniques to identify and discriminate pollution sources in freshwater systems, contributing significantly to the understanding of hydrological processes and contamination pathways. Dr. Moly's research delves deeply into water quality analysis and the development of strategies for effective water treatment, addressing critical environmental challenges such as heavy metal and pesticide pollution. With extensive hands-on experience in advanced instrumentation, including GCMS, Atomic Absorption Spectrophotometry, and HPLC, she bridges analytical precision with applied environmental solutions. Her dedication to sustainable water resource management positions her as a leading voice in the field of environmental chemistry.
